Excerpt from The Church and Modern Life

The time is come, said a New Testament prophet for judgment to begin at the house of God. Perhaps that time ought never to pass, but if, in any measure, the criticism of the church has of late been suspended, it is certainly reopened now, in good earnest. Nor is this criticism confined to outsiders; the church is forced to listen in these days to caustic censures from those who speak from within the fold.
